Technical Specifications

Parameter NameValue
TypeParameter
Factory Lead Time 12 Weeks
Lifecycle Status ACTIVE (Last Updated: 3 days ago)
Mounting Type Surface Mount
Package / Case 16-PowerTSSOP (0.173, 4.40mm Width)
Surface MountYES
Number of Pins 16
Operating Temperature0°C~70°C
PackagingCut Tape (CT)
JESD-609 Code e4
Pbfree Code yes
Part StatusActive
Moisture Sensitivity Level (MSL) 2 (1 Year)
Number of Terminations 16
ECCN Code EAR99
Terminal Finish Nickel/Palladium/Gold (Ni/Pd/Au)
Subcategory Operational Amplifier
Packing Method TR
Technology CMOS
Terminal Position DUAL
Terminal FormGULL WING
Peak Reflow Temperature (Cel) 260
Number of Functions 4
Supply Voltage 3V
Base Part Number TLV2475
Pin Count16
Output Type Rail-to-Rail
Operating Supply Voltage3V
Number of Elements 4
Power Supplies+-1.35/+-3/2.7/6V
Operating Supply Current 600μA
Nominal Supply Current3.6mA
Power Dissipation4.21W
Output Current35mA
Slew Rate1.5V/μs
Architecture VOLTAGE-FEEDBACK
Amplifier Type General Purpose
Common Mode Rejection Ratio 64 dB
Current - Input Bias 2.5pA
Voltage - Supply, Single/Dual (±) 2.7V~6V ±1.35V~3V
Output Current per Channel 35mA
Input Offset Voltage (Vos) 2.2mV
Bandwidth 2.8MHz
Unity Gain BW-Nom 2800 kHz
Voltage Gain 120dB
Average Bias Current-Max (IIB) 0.0001μA
Low-Offset NO
Frequency CompensationYES
Supply Voltage Limit-Max 7V
Voltage - Input Offset 250μV
Low-Bias YES
MicropowerNO
Bias Current-Max (IIB) @25C 0.00005μA
Programmable PowerNO
Max I/O Voltage 2.2mV
Input Offset Current-Max (IIO) 0.00005μA
Height 1.2mm
Length 5mm
Width 4.4mm
Thickness 1mm
Radiation HardeningNo
RoHS StatusROHS3 Compliant
Lead Free Contains Lead
